About

I am a Licensed Clinical Social Worker (LCSW) in North Carolina with a PhD in counseling and a year of completed medical school training. I have practiced social work over the course of 20 years as a community advocate, professor, psychotherapist, teacher, researcher, the assistant director of a behavioral health department in a rapidly growing CMO in North Carolina and have worked with government officials in countries throughout Africa, regions of India, and Central America as well as almost every contiguous US state.

My therapeutic approach is based in an integration of client-centered methods and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) and all of its offshoots such as DBT (certified) ACT etc. When appropriate, I also use solution focused and internal family systems methods as well. I am certified in grief counseling, mindfulness, and trauma informed CBT. I believe that everyone brings a unique skill to the table; none more or less important and none requiring judgment. You get to be the absolute expert in your life (Just one of many expert skills you bring) and I, get to bring my knowledge and experiences to support and provide you different ways to possibly think and/or approach the challenges that you encounter in your life. No magic potions, "spells" or special secrets required. I believe in complete transparency so ask me what you wish about your sessions and I will respond as honestly and clearly as I can possibly be. My primary goal is to create a safe and accepting space where you can take off all of the masks and relax in your authentic self with absolutely no judgment.
